Description

Positioned on one of Brighton's most recognisable and architecturally significant garden squares, this beautifully presented two-bedroom garden apartment offers an exceptional opportunity to acquire a stylish home just moments from Brighton beach.

Occupying part of an elegant Grade II Listed Regency building, the apartment has been thoughtfully improved by the current owners, seamlessly combining period character with contemporary living. Beautifully finished throughout, the property offers tasteful décor, quality fittings and a welcoming atmosphere from the moment you step inside.

The accommodation is both spacious and well balanced. The impressive living room provides an inviting space to relax or entertain, centred around an attractive feature fireplace and enhanced by large sash windows that fill the room with natural light. The recently fitted shaker-style kitchen has been finished to an excellent standard with quality worktops and integrated appliances.

Both bedrooms are generous doubles, while the contemporary shower room features a walk-in shower with glass screen and a Japanese toilet.

To the rear is a private patio garden - a highly sought-after feature in such a central location and the perfect place to enjoy a morning coffee or unwind after a day by the sea.

Preston Street, renowned for its independent cafés, award-winning restaurants and vibrant atmosphere, is quite literally on your doorstep, while Brighton Beach, the West Pier, The Lanes, Churchill Square and the city centre are all within easy walking distance. Brighton Mainline Station is also nearby, providing direct services to London and Gatwick.

Combining an iconic address, beautifully presented accommodation and an outstanding location, this is a superb example of premium Brighton living, perfectly suited as a main residence, second home or investment.
